NCT04669132: OLNEPA
Efficacy of Olanzapine, Netupitant and Palonosetron in Controlling Nausea and Vomiting Associated With Highly Emetogenic Chemotherapy in Patients With Breast Cancer
Phase 2 trial testing Olanzapine in Nausea Post Chemotherapy in 50 participants. Completed in 17 January 2022.

Who can join
18 and older, female only, with Nausea Post Chemotherapy.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.
Sponsor's own description
This is a longitudinal, one arm, prospective phase II study, designed to evaluate the efficacy of Olanzapine Netupitant and Palonosetron in the controll of nausea and vomiting induced by highly emetogenic chemotherapy.
